A detailed and well-differentiated, editable history lesson focusing on General Dyer and the Amritsar Massacre. Students explore the context, facts and sources about the massacre before attempting a GCSE-style practice question on their learning.
This lesson lasts 1 hour and is very easy to just pick up and use. This is most suitable for a KS3 class (created for Year 8).
The download includes: a detailed PowerPoint, a variety of activities, worksheets, source tasks and more.
